   Etchings [folder contents transferred to Whitney Gallery, 3/10]
     File  — Box: MS022.02, Folder: MS22.02.18
  
    
      Identifier: Folder MS22.02.18
    
Scope and Contents
	     
      6 JHS etchings [original?]:
Bull Thigh -- Cheyenne
Wolf Ear -- Sioux
Standing Deer -- Taos
George Eats Alone -- Blackfeet
Camp in the Little Big Horn
Chief Spotted Elk
          Dates: 
        Created: 1889-1992
